pppModemConfigLogOptions

Module: APTIS-CONFIG-MIB

OID (symbolic): APTIS-CONFIG-MIB::pppModemConfigLogOptions

O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.2637.2.1.1314.1.923

Node type: OBJECT-TYPE

Type: Boolean

Access: read-create

Description: If PPP logging is enabled, specifies whether PPP negotiation options should be logged. This is particularly useful for diagnosing PPP connection problems.

What is pppModemConfigLogOptions?

This Boolean controls logging of PPP negotiation options and capabilities exchanged between endpoints during link setup. Network engineers use this to diagnose why two PPP endpoints cannot agree on parameters (compression, authentication methods, etc.). Examining negotiation logs reveals misconfigurations or incompatible implementations on the remote peer.
